dbpedia / mappings-tracker

This project is used for tracking mapping issues in mappings.dbpedia.org
9 stars 6 forks source link

reduce number of Tennis wins props #63

Open VladimirAlexiev opened 9 years ago

VladimirAlexiev commented 9 years ago

@jplu I just added these to http://mappings.dbpedia.org/index.php?title=Mapping_bg:Тенисист&action=edit, following your props:

  {{ PropertyMapping | templateProperty = оп_австралия                | ontologyProperty = australiaOpenSingle }}
  {{ PropertyMapping | templateProperty = оп_австралия_двойки         | ontologyProperty = australiaOpenDouble }}
  {{ PropertyMapping | templateProperty = оп_австралия_смесени-двойки | ontologyProperty = australiaOpenMixed  }}
  {{ PropertyMapping | templateProperty = ролан_гарос                 | ontologyProperty = rolandGarrosSingle  }}
  {{ PropertyMapping | templateProperty = ролан_гарос_двойки          | ontologyProperty = rolandGarrosDouble  }}
  {{ PropertyMapping | templateProperty = ролан_гарос_смесени-двойки  | ontologyProperty = rolandGarrosMixed   }}
  {{ PropertyMapping | templateProperty = оп_сащ                      | ontologyProperty = usOpenSingle        }}
  {{ PropertyMapping | templateProperty = оп_сащ_двойки               | ontologyProperty = usOpenDouble        }}
  {{ PropertyMapping | templateProperty = оп_сащ_смесени-двойки       | ontologyProperty = usOpenMixed         }}
  {{ PropertyMapping | templateProperty = уимбълдън                   | ontologyProperty = wimbledonSingle     }}
  {{ PropertyMapping | templateProperty = уимбълдън_двойки            | ontologyProperty = wimbledonDouble     }}
  {{ PropertyMapping | templateProperty = уимбълдън_смесени-двойки    | ontologyProperty = wimbledonMixed      }}  

However, the BG template also has:

титли-atp-сингъл (ATP Single)
титли-atp-двойки (ATP Double)
титли-itf-сингъл (ITF Single)
титли-itf-двойки (ITF Double)
титли-wta-сингъл (WTA Single)
титли-wta-двойки (WTA Double; it's women only so no Mixed)
титли-гш-сингъл (GrandSlamSingle)
титли-гш-двойки (GrandSlamDouble)
титли-гш-смесени-двойки (GrandSlamMixed)
световна_отборна_купа (WorldTeamCup)
дейвискъп (DavisCup)
федкъп (FedCup)
хопманкъп (HopmanCup)

We can't very well have 3 props for every tournament in the world. Please use intermediate mappings instead. Something like this:

dbr:SomePlayer dbo:winsIn dbr:SomePlayer__1, dbr:SomePlayer__2.
dbr:SomePlayer__1 a dbo:Wins;
  dbo:tournament dbr:Wimbledon; # a constant mapping
  dbo:discipline "singles";
  dbo:wins 2.
dbr:SomePlayer__2 a dbo:Wins;
  dbo:tournament dbr:Wimbledon; # a constant mapping
  dbo:discipline "mixed";
  dbo:wins 1.

(of course, search for appropriate classes and properties, and check ranges).